    /// Loads HTML content directly into the page.
    ///
    /// Useful for testing with inline HTML without needing a server.
    ///
    /// # Arguments
    ///
    /// * `html` - HTML content to load
    ///
    /// # Example
    ///
    /// ```ignore
    /// tab.load_html("<html><body><h1>Test</h1></body></html>").await?;
    /// ```
    pub async fn load_html(&self, html: &str) -> Result<()> {
        debug!(tab_id = %self.inner.tab_id, html_len = html.len(), "Loading HTML content");

        let escaped_html = escape_for_template_literal(html);

        let script = format!(
            r#"(function() {{
                const html = `{}`;
                const parser = new DOMParser();
                const doc = parser.parseFromString(html, 'text/html');
                const newTitle = doc.querySelector('title');
                if (newTitle) {{ document.title = newTitle.textContent; }}
                const newBody = doc.body;
                if (newBody) {{
                    document.body.innerHTML = newBody.innerHTML;
                    for (const attr of newBody.attributes) {{
                        document.body.setAttribute(attr.name, attr.value);
                    }}
                }}
                const newHead = doc.head;
                if (newHead) {{
                    for (const child of newHead.children) {{
                        if (child.tagName !== 'TITLE') {{
                            document.head.appendChild(child.cloneNode(true));
                        }}
                    }}
                }}
            }})();"#,
            escaped_html
        );

        self.execute_script(&script).await?;
        Ok(())
    }

/// Escapes a string for safe embedding in a JavaScript template literal.
///
/// Performs a single pass over the input, replacing `\` with `\\`,
/// `` ` `` with `` \` ``, and `${` with `\${`.
fn escape_for_template_literal(s: &str) -> String {
    let mut out = String::with_capacity(s.len() + s.len() / 8);
    let mut chars = s.chars().peekable();
    while let Some(c) = chars.next() {
        match c {
            '\\' => out.push_str("\\\\"),
            '`' => out.push_str("\\`"),
            '$' if chars.peek() == Some(&'{') => {
                chars.next(); // consume '{'
                out.push_str("\\${");
            }
            _ => out.push(c),
        }
    }
    out
}
